Linux is a multi-user environment and that means you can create new users.

Hmm... This is either deja vu or I've written this before. Man, my memory sucks.

Anyhow, you can add users. There are any number of reasons why you might want to add users. Fortunately, this is easy enough to do. You won't even have to install any new software. All the tools you need will be available in pretty much every Linux-device you'll interact with at that level. I'm sure some embedded systems don't allow this sort of thing, but you're not likely to interact with those at this level. Kudos to you if you do, but they like to lock that stuff down.
